WebJan 29, 2024 · Download Article. 1. Locate the nearest Philippine consulate. The Philippine consulate nearest you processes your application for dual citizenship. You must appear in person at the consulate at least once to take your oath. In some areas, you may have to travel a considerable distance. WebIn general a dual citizen has the advantages and disadvantages of a citizen of each country. For example in your case you would be able to freely enter both the USA and the Philippines and enjoy the rights that each country reserves for its citizens.
